Sash Window Refurbishment: A Wise Investment for Historic Homes

Sash windows are not only functional components of a building but likewise essential features that add historical charm and character. Throughout the years, however, these windows can fall into disrepair, impacting energy performance and visual appeal. Why Refurbish Sash Windows?

Reconditioning sash windows, rather than replacing them, provides a number of advantages:

Table 1: Benefits of Sash Window Refurbishment

BenefitDescription
Cost-effectiveRefurbishing is generally more economical than complete window replacement.
Preservation of characterPreserves the architectural design of the property.
Enhanced energy effectivenessUpgrades materials and seals to minimize heat loss.
Environmental benefitsPromotes sustainability by minimizing waste and conserving resources.
Customisation choicesPermits customized services, maintaining unique historical features.

Offered these benefits, it's clear that reconditioning sash windows is a financial investment well worth thinking about.

The Refurbishment Process

The procedure of reconditioning sash windows can be quite comprehensive and usually includes the following actions:

Step-by-Step Refurbishment Process

Assessment:

  • A comprehensive examination of the condition of the windows is performed.
  • Identification of any structural problems, such as rot or water damage.

Removal:

  • The existing sash windows are carefully gotten rid of from their frames.
  • Attention is paid to retaining original components where possible.

Repair and Replacement:

  • Damaged wood is fixed or replaced with period-appropriate materials.
  • New glass and weather stripping are frequently installed to enhance insulation.

Painting and Finishing:

  • Once repair work are finished, the window frame and sashes are sanded and painted with high-quality, weather-resistant paint.
  • This assists to safeguard against future damage and enhances visual appeal.

Reinstallation:

  • The reconditioned windows are carefully re-installed with brand-new hardware to guarantee performance.

Last Touches:

  • Inspection to validate proper operation and air tightness.
  • Last changes may be made to guarantee smooth operation.

Table 2: Typical Costs of Sash Window Refurbishment

ServiceEstimated Cost (₤)
Basic refurbishment100 - 300 per window
Substantial repair (e.g., rot)300 - 600 per window
Energy-efficient upgrades200 - 400 per window
Painting and completing50 - 150 per window

Selecting the Right Refurbishment Company

When picking a sash window refurbishment company, numerous aspects need to be considered:

Key Considerations

  • Experience and Expertise: Look for business with a proven track record in reconditioning sash windows, especially in historic homes.
  • Reputation: Research client reviews and case research studies to determine the quality of their work.
  • Certified Staff: Ensure that professionals are trained and well-informed about traditional sash windows and the essential restoration methods.
  • Guarantee and Aftercare: A respectable company should use warranties on craftsmanship and materials, in addition to outstanding aftercare service.
  • Customization Options: Choose a company that offers a range of alternatives customized to your specific requirements and choices.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the average time it takes to refurbish sash windows?

The refurbishment of sash windows can differ in timing depending upon the degree of work needed. On average, each window may take anywhere from one to three days to completely refurbish.

Can I recondition sash windows as a DIY task?

While DIY refurbishment is possible for experienced individuals, it is typically recommended to hire experts. They possess the understanding, tools, and experience to make sure that the restoration is done properly and safely.

How often should sash windows be refurbished?

The frequency of refurbishment can depend upon numerous factors, consisting of the direct exposure to the aspects and the products used. Normally, it's recommended to assess and possibly recondition sash windows every 10 to 15 years to maintain their functionality and aesthetic appeal.

What can I anticipate throughout the preliminary assessment?

During the preliminary consultation, a service technician will evaluate your windows, talk about the issues observed, and supply a quote for refurbishment, detailing the scope of work and a timeline.
